Lines Matching refs:adrs
84 static unsigned long adrs;
1348 if (!scanhex(&adrs))
1354 if (mread(adrs+i, &v, 1) == 0) {
1355 printf("csum stopped at "REG"\n", adrs+i);
1863 scanhex((void *)&adrs);
1874 for (; nflush > 0; --nflush, adrs += L1_CACHE_BYTES)
1875 cflush((void *) adrs);
1877 for (; nflush > 0; --nflush, adrs += L1_CACHE_BYTES)
1878 cinval((void *) adrs);
2132 mread(unsigned long adrs, void *buf, int size)
2141 p = (char *)adrs;
2169 mwrite(unsigned long adrs, void *buf, int size)
2184 p = (char *) adrs;
2207 printf("*** Error writing address "REG"\n", adrs + n);
2214 mread_instr(unsigned long adrs, struct ppc_inst *instr)
2222 *instr = ppc_inst_read((struct ppc_inst *)adrs);
2327 scanhex((void *)&adrs);
2353 n = mread(adrs, val, size);
2354 printf(REG"%c", adrs, brev? 'r': ' ');
2373 mwrite(adrs, val, size);
2392 mwrite(adrs, val, size);
2393 adrs += size;
2395 adrs -= size;
2399 adrs += size;
2424 adrs -= size;
2428 adrs -= 1 << nslash;
2432 adrs += 1 << nslash;
2436 adrs += 1 << -nslash;
2440 adrs -= 1 << -nslash;
2443 scanhex((void *)&adrs);
2454 adrs -= n;
2459 adrs += n;
2466 adrs += inc;
2485 static void xmon_rawdump (unsigned long adrs, long ndump)
2492 nr = mread(adrs, temp, r);
2493 adrs += nr;
2857 scanhex((void *)&adrs);
2866 adrs += ppc_inst_dump(adrs, nidump, 1);
2874 show_pte(adrs);
2879 xmon_rawdump(adrs, ndump);
2880 adrs += ndump;
2895 dump_by_size(adrs, ndump, c - '0');
2900 prdump(adrs, ndump);
2904 adrs += ndump;
2909 prdump(unsigned long adrs, long ndump)
2915 printf(REG, adrs);
2918 nr = mread(adrs, temp, r);
2919 adrs += nr;
3368 if (!scanhex(&adrs))
3379 func = (callfunc_t) adrs;